Elevator to the Gallows

Elevator to the Gallows, directed by Louis Malle, depicts a complex crime scenario involving a couple’s attempted murder. The narrative centers around Jeanne Moreau and Maurice Ronet as lovers whose plan is disrupted when one becomes stranded in an elevator. Based on Noël Calef's novel, the film explores themes of betrayal and escalating danger within a confined space.

Niagara

Niagara, released in 1953, is a noir thriller set amidst the backdrop of Niagara Falls. The film centers around two interconnected couples experiencing conflict—a new marriage and one consumed by marital discord and deception. Stars Marilyn Monroe, Joseph Cotten, and Jean Peters appear in this suspenseful narrative.
